Purple Ocean Acai Bowls
Across the available record, Purple Ocean Acai Bowls has six inspections on file, the first dated 2023. The most recent report on file is from Nov 12, 2025. A medium risk score generally means inspectors found things to fix, though most weren't urgent.
Inspection results have stayed in a similar range over the last few visits, averaging around six violations each.
The most common issue across all inspections has been “no proof provided that food employees are informed”, showing up three times.
Compared to other Orlando restaurants (averaging 79), there's room to close the gap. Taken together, the history looks like that of a busy facility working through the usual inspection cycle.
